This review is from: London Calling (Audio CD)
This album is much better than McDowell's work at the Gaslight Cafe. His playing on this record is ferocious and his singing is excellent. The lyrics are of great meaning and reach way back to the very beginnings of the Blues. Unfortunately, the last track, "Kokomo Blues", is cut off at the end. Despite this minor setback, this album is deserving of five stars. The packaging is also very nice, and is complete with spelling and grammar errors that we've all come to find in Blues albums' liner notes. I urge everyone to pick up "Live at the Mayfair Hotel" or "London Calling", which is the same record. This is truly excellent music that I couldn't stop tapping my feet to. "Standing at The Burying Ground" is one of the greatest songs McDowell ever recorded, and perhaps one of the best of the Blues Revival period.
